I'm trying to turn the trash can (original prefab) into a pushable, but it doesn't work. Not even the "push sound". As if it's moved to the World. But it's an entity. The strength is 30, the material is wood. The Gibs direction is relative to the attack. Friction is 400. And it's breakable. Everything else is the default setting... Oh, and it does break... But it doesn't move. I've put it in a corner about two units away from each wall. And one unit above ground level, just like in one of the example maps. help?
Posted 19 years ago2004-07-24 19:01:21 UTC Post #44508
Unfortunately, func_pushables seem to take up more space than they visibly show. Try moving it further from the wall and it should work.
